Curzon begin new chapter under fresh leadership

Harry Twamley has relinquished his position as Curzon Ashton Chairman, but remains a Financial Advisor.

In a bid to freshen things up, Harry has been replaced by former vice-chairman Wayne Salkeld.

Jimmy Newall has now become the vice-chairman, while Syd White, former chief operating officer at Stalybridge Celtic, has also joined the club.

Commenting on his decision to step down, Harry said: "I've decided that the time is right to make the change. We've made great progress on and off the field and I now feel that the good work should continue under a younger leadership team.”
